In this episode of the hypecloud.ai podcast, hosts Bonnie Murthy and Ross Monaghan discuss the escalating issues surrounding deepfakes and how the liberal party in NSW, Australia, wants to criminalize sexually explicit deepfake content.
They highlight India's new AI startup, Vastav AI, and its real-time detection capabilities for AI-generated media. The conversation also touches on Denmark's legal precedent regarding AI identity theft, and Pennsylvania's ban on deepfakes in elections. They also examine global tech initiatives such as YouTube's demonetization of deepfakes and India's national AI detection tool.
The episode concludes with discussions on Singapore's AI material science initiative, Microsoft's $4 billion investment in AI education, and the importance of AI training and ethical use.
